What Makes A Great Home Espresso Grinder?

When it comes to pulling shots at home, your grinder is just as important as your espresso machine. In fact, many would argue it's even more critical. A mediocre grinder will sabotage even the best espresso machine, while a great grinder can elevate a modest machine into something truly special. The key is consistency, your grinder needs to produce uniform particle sizes that allow water to flow through the coffee bed evenly, extracting all those delicious flavors without bitterness or sourness.

Best Burr Grinder for French Press

Best Burr Grinder for French Press

The French Press was actually the first ever daily method my wife and I used to make our morning coffee almost 15 years ago now. It is one of the most forgiving brew methods, but it has one nemesis: "fines." If you have ever taken a sip of French Press coffee and ended up with a mouthful of sludge, you know the problem.
